Subject: Key-card stock for the Fennwick Annex

Hi dispatch,

The blank key-card stock for the new Fennwick Annex site is boxed and ready at reception. It's one sealed carton, lightweight but sensitive — please don't leave it unattended on the van. Receiving at Fennwick expects it before noon Thursday. The hand-over instruction for the courier follows.

drop instructions, kahip-yahig: the aldion rusion courier leaves the holius oliath tamion ledger at gate 7743 under passcode 254881

Splitting the Wrenfold user module: auth checks now cross a service boundary, so review the token TTLs carefully. Session validation moves to the new Gatehouse service; the monolith keeps only a cached verdict. Cache poisoning is the main risk — keep the windows tight. The proposed limits are in the table below.

constants for kaduf-hadup:
QUOTAS = {
    "zorath": 2,
    "ralael": 5,
}

Notes — Trial Plot Seed Dispatch (morning stand-up)

FYI for the shift lead: the seed samples for the Dunmarsh trial plot are finally packed — eight crates, all from the Larkfell breeding program. Tomas flagged they're moisture-sensitive, so keep them off the dock floor and away from the roller door. Courier slot is booked for early afternoon, so stage them by noon. The specific hand-over instruction for the courier is added right below these notes.

dispatch memo: the sorius tamius courier leaves the praeth ledger at gate 4873 under passcode 928014